Discussion

Healthy diet has become the most crucial trend of the alternative medicines. Now-a-days people are becoming more conscious regarding their diet in order to remain and look physical healthy as well to cure harmful diseases that are caused due to obesity. Mediterranean Diet is getting famous for its unique healthy features. Mediterranean Diet is the unique nutrition recommendation that follows the typical diet patterns of the countries near the Mediterranean Sea such as Portugal, Spain, France and more specifically Greece (Shai, Iris, et al., pp. 229-241). The Mediterranean diet basically focuses on the consumption of the traditional foods that are rich in healthy fats and natural oils. The most crucial ingredient of the Mediterranean diet is olive oil that is used in most of the Mediterranean diet recipes.

Eating a nutritious diet that is full plant foods and healthy fats are highly beneficial for the health of the individuals. It is evidenced that the alternation in the diet menu according to the recommendations of the Mediterranean diet reduces the chances of the diseases such as heart problems, metabolic syndromes as well as diabetes. However, there are some pros and cons of the Mediterranean diet that must be weigh before adopting the Mediterranean diet.
